dc.description.abstractEnMicrogrid (MG) concept is becoming increasingly mature. It allows integrating better distributed generation, and especially renewable energy sources, in the grid. However, many issues have still to be resolved before implementing this concept in the real power system extensively. This paper presents first a review of the main issues associated to microgrids dealt with in the scientific literature. The different issues are classified and some examples of carried out studies are given for each issue. Then, a short review of existing experimental microgrids is done. They are classified in small-size and real-size experimental MGs. After that, the EneR-GEA experimental MG or platform of ESTIA Engineering School is presented, describing its different components. Then, some carried out experiments are explained. To finish, the main planned projects at short and medium term related to this platform are given.
